ASP.NET MVC 4 Erlauben dem Benutzer, Wählen Sie Status, und laden Sie dann die Stadt
Ich habe 3 Klasse und Tabellen
- Zustand
- Stadt
- Bereich
StateId ist FK zu Stadt-Tabelle, CityId ist FK-Bereich
Auf Create Form der Bereich, den ich möchte hinzufügen Staat DropDown-Menü. Ich bin senden von Status-Liste im ViewBag, aber nicht wissen, wie es zu binden. Auch standardmäßig seine bringen die ganze Stadt mit ihm, in der Nähe von etwa 100 plus habe ich nur binden wollen, die Stadt, wenn sich der Zustand geändert wird, will nicht Modell, um alle Zeilen aus der Tabelle city, wenn es zum ersten laden.
Vielen Dank im Voraus
- Können Sie bitte poste den code, so können wir alle ein klareres Bild von dem, was Sie sind versuchen zu tun?
- Ich möchte zeigen Dropdown-Liste Status auf den Bereich Formular Erstellen
- stackoverflow.com/questions/4458970/...
Du musst angemeldet sein, um einen Kommentar abzugeben.
Vor kurzem habe ich gebloggt über cascading dropdownlists in MVC4, die ich denke, ist, was Sie nach (obwohl ein wenig mehr detail wäre geschätzt)
http://jnye.co/Posts/12/creating-cascading-dropdownlists-using-mvc-4-and-jquery
In der Essenz, in Ihrem controller:
Dann, aus Ihrer Sicht